Yahoo! episode summary follows (may be spoilerish, but I think most of it was revealed in last week's preview): "Heroes 09:00 PM ET -NBC- Okay, I've gotten hooked into "Heroes" now. Fun stuff, eh? Tonight, Suresh (Sendhil Ramamurthy) finally tracks down one of his father's mysterious genetically-advanced subjects, while Hiro's (Masi Oka) graphic novel-described plan backfires when he turns time to his advantage at a Las Vegas gambling table. Nathan (Adrian Pasdar) winds up in Vegas too, asking a wealthy contributor for additional campaign funds. In Texas, Claire's (Hayden Panettiere) healing abilities are put to the test -- but according to Issac's (Santiago Cabrera) paintings, her future could be filled with even more danger. Meanwhile, Matt's (Greg Grunberg) abilities are gauged by a pair of shady men who seem to know a lot about people like him." |
